README for the Emacs Lisp Reference Manual.

* This directory contains the texinfo source files for the Emacs Lisp
Reference Manual.

* Report bugs in the Lisp Manual (or in Emacs) using M-x report-emacs-bug.
To ask questions, use the help-gnu-emacs mailing list.

* The Emacs Lisp Reference Manual is quite large.  It totals around
1100 pages in smallbook format; the info files total around 3.0 megabytes.

* You can format this manual for Info, for printing hardcopy using TeX,
or for HTML.

* You can buy nicely printed copies from the Free Software Foundation.
Buying a manual from the Free Software Foundation helps support our GNU
development work.  See <http://shop.fsf.org/>.
(At time of writing, this manual is out of print.)

* The master file for formatting this manual for Tex is called 'elisp.texi'.
It contains @include commands to include all the chapters that make up
the manual.

* This distribution contains a Makefile that you can use with GNU Make.

** To make an Info file, you need to install Texinfo, then run 'make info'.

** Use 'make elisp.pdf' or 'make elisp.html' to create PDF or HTML versions.
